We have a winner....
In the name game at least. We've decided that our little girl's name will be
Tabitha Anne-Marie Erwin
For awhile though, until she tells us otherwise, we'll keep calling her Masha. It seems heartless & cruel to me to suddenly take away the name that she's gone by for a while. With the name we chose, we hope that it will give her options in the future to go by what she likes. And as pointed out by my astute father-in-law, now Michael will have TAME x two on his hands.
Tabitha is a name that we could both agree on. Most of the others on the list Michael vetoed for one reason or another. We also both really liked that in 1998, Tabitha was ranked # 281 for girl's names according to the Social security Index. That way, when she does get called on in class, 10 other little girls won't be answering.
Anne / Ann has been a family middle name for a few generations now, so by following this tradition I'm hoping will help her feel connected into the family.
By the same token, Marie / Maria is the name her mother gave her, and is in fact the only thing that Masha still has from her mother. By connecting Anne & Marie with a hyphen I'm symbolically connecting Masha's past with her future.
And then Erwin obviously for the last name.
Whew! So glad that's settled. I now appreciate a little bit more the angst that people experience naming their children. This was a bit more anxiety-ridden than naming kittens.
